Fri, Nov 13, 2009 - [Women's Soccer]
WALESKA, Ga. -- Several members of the 2009 Reinhardt College women's soccer team were honored with postseason awards from the Appalachian Athletic Conference on Thursday night. In a vote of the eight AAC head coaches, Reinhardt had two First Team All-AAC selections, one second team all-conference pick and six players named to the all-academic team.

Sat, Nov 7, 2009 - [Women's Soccer]
ATHENS, Tenn. -- In the opening round of the Appalachian Athletic Conference Tournament on Saturday afternoon, the No. 5-seeded Reinhardt College women's soccer team had its 2009 season come to an end in a shootout on the road against the fourth-seeded Tennessee Wesleyan College Lady Bulldogs. The two teams played to a 1-1 tie after two 10-minute overtime periods before the match was decided in a shootout, which Tennessee Wesleyan won 4-3.

Thu, Nov 5, 2009 - [Women's Soccer]
WALESKA, Ga. -- The schedule has been set for the 2009 Appalachian Athletic Conference Women's Soccer Championship tournament, with opening-round matches being played this Saturday at campus sites of the higher seeded teams. The fifth-seeded Reinhardt College Eagles will take part in a quarterfinal game at the No. 4-seeded Tennessee Wesleyan College Lady Bulldogs on Saturday at 1:30 p.m. in Athens, Tenn.

Tue, Nov 3, 2009 - [Women's Soccer]
WALESKA, Ga. -- On Senior Day, the Reinhardt College women's soccer team concluded its 2009 regular season with a 1-1 tie after two overtimes in an Appalachian Athletic Conference match against the Covenant College Scots on Tuesday afternoon at the Jim & Syble Boring Sports Complex.
Sat, Oct 31, 2009 - [Women's Soccer]
BARBOURVILLE, Ky. -- On the road against the Union College Lady Bulldogs in an Appalachian Athletic Conference game, the Reinhardt College women's soccer team dropped a close 2-1 decision on Saturday afternoon at Burch/Nau Field, which features an artificial playing surface. Union, which has clinched the AAC regular season championship, received seven votes in the latest NAIA poll to rank tied for 38th nationally.
